Team India undergoes fitness test, celebrates Ajinkya Rahane's birthday

14-member squad led by Kohli took the beep test to assess the fitness levels

Kolkata: It was a bit of hardwork followed by some celebrations as the Indian cricket team led by Virat Kohli underwent customary fitness tests after which Ajinkya Rahane's 27th birthday was celebrated on the first of the two-day camp, on Saturday.

Closely monitored by India team director Ravi Shastri, the 14-member squad led by Kohli took the beep test to assess the fitness levels as the camp went on for about two hours during the evening session.

The Bangladesh-bound touring party has now been reduced to 14 because of KL Rahul being diagnosed with dengue. The squad assembled around 4.45pm as they headed straight to the ground and had a light drill session.

From Harbhajan Singh, who is returning to the Tests after two years, fit-again Ishant Sharma to Kohli all took part in the multi-stage fitness test as they were made to run short-sprints of about 20 metres each.

Later they ran four laps of the ground before winding it up with the customary cake cutting ceremony of Rahane who turned 27 on the day.

"It's was a brief celebration and everyone was present," CAB treasurer Biswarup Dey, who was appointed as administrative manager for the Bangladesh tour, told reporters.

The Kohli-led side will assemble here on Sunday afternoon for a full-fledged practice session ahead of their departure on Monday morning.
